Ticket: Config drift in tax-rate lookup cache

Welcome aboard. Since you're new to the Ledgerbird codebase, some context: the tax-rate lookup cache on the staging cluster has drifted from what's checked into the deploy repo. Someone hand-edited TTL and region settings during the Q3 incident and never backported them. Symptoms: stale rates for the Veltmark region and occasional cache misses spiking lookup latency. Please reconcile staging against the values below and open a PR. These are the current effective settings on staging:

deployment values, yageg-hahig:
WENAEL_HOST=wenael.tolvaqlabs.internal
WENAEL_PORT=4000

Ticket: Expired credential stalling Foldmark template renders

For the weekly sync: render latency on Foldmark spiked because the worker pool's credential for the internal asset cache expired Tuesday night. Each render fell back to cold fetches, tripling p95 times. We have issued a replacement with the same scopes and confirmed warm-cache performance is restored in staging. The replacement key is below.

app token of tagug-hahaf = kto2_9v

# Flaglight Rollouts — Approvals

Quick version for on-call: any rollout touching more than 5% of traffic needs an approval in Flaglight before the ramp continues. Kill switches don't need approval — just flip them and note it in the incident channel. Scheduled ramps pause automatically if error budget burns hot. If you're stuck at 2 a.m. with a pending approval, there's one person authorized to override, and that's the approver below.

account owner for tagep-bafof: Norael Gilax Juleth

sqlgrove 1.4 changelog: renamed LINT_DB_PASS to SQLGROVE_DB_SECRET. The linter connects to a shadow database to validate rules against live schemas; the old name implied otherwise. Old variable is ignored as of this release — no fallback. CI configs were updated already; local setups were not. Update your env file so the shadow-db connection line reads as follows.

sealed setting: LEDGER_TOKEN20=6148d35bbb480b0ab79e